Fondation CAB Saint-Paul de Vence is pleased to present its eleventh artist in residence, José Heerkens (b. 1950, Dinther, Holland).
His work is non-objective and non-narrative. Every detail and shade of color matters, and the interplay of these elements creates a space where intimacy and expansiveness, movement and stillness, heaviness and lightness coexist. Defining color as space has become a central theme. Horizontal and vertical lines structure rhythm and form: verticality appears subtly, while horizontality expands the painting’s space. The materiality and color of pure linen are essential, and unpainted areas act like pauses in a musical score.



The aim of the CAB Foundation's artist-in-residence programme is to welcome national and international artists, both emerging and established, for a period of up to two months devoted to work, research and/or reflection on their practice, without the pressure of production or presentation. The guest artists are in line with the mission of the CAB Foundation, interpreting and questioning the traditions of minimalism and conceptualism with a contemporary approach.
